Overclocking my i7 930
Started off at a humble 3.15GHz, using 1.3vcore and 1.23QPI/DRAM to be safe (apparently these voltages are 100% stable at 4.2GHz) so I'm looking to make the jump to 4GHz and get a 24/7 system up and running. Who knows, I might even enable HT
![]() Heres my temps so far: ![]() That's with a Megahalems Push/Pull with Scythe 1600rpm Slipstream and the Xigmatek fan (pulling) that came with my retired Achilles cooler. I'm pretty happy with those temps ![]() Anyway, will post more with my higher clocks

Ok...so apparently my chip doesn't like a BCLK of 200.... could not get it stable with up to 1.34vcore and 1.25QPI/DRAM so I decided to just let it be stubborn and I will probably run at 4.001GHz (191 x 21). Next test will be for HT and then lower voltages.
I did, however, manage to boot into Windows at 4.2GHz, but I was quickly greeted with a system error saying my computer would restart automatically in 1 minute... I got proof though: ![]() Just too bad BCLK 200 sucks

Re: Overclocking my i7 930
Code:
Ai Overclock Tuner.....................[Manual] CPU Ratio Setting......................[21.0] Intel(r) SpeedStep(tm) Tech............[Disabled] Xtreme Phase Full Power Mode...........[Enabled] BCLK Frequency.........................[191] PCIE Frequency.........................[100] DRAM Frequency.........................[DDR3-1503MHz] UCLK Frequency.........................[3008MHz] QPI Link Data Rate.....................[Auto] CPU Voltage Control....................[Manual] CPU Voltage............................[1.352] CPU PLL Voltage........................[1.80] QPI/DRAM Core Voltage..................[1.335] IOH Voltage............................[1.14] IOH PCIE Voltage.......................[1.50] ICH Voltage............................[1.20] ICH PCIE Voltage.......................[1.50] DRAM Bus Voltage.......................[1.64] DRAM DATA REF Voltage on CHA...........[Auto] DRAM CTRL REF Voltage on CHA...........[Auto] DRAM DATA REF Voltage on CHB...........[Auto] DRAM CTRL REF Voltage on CHB...........[Auto] DRAM DATA REF Voltage on CHC...........[Auto] DRAM CTRL REF Voltage on CHC...........[Auto] Load-Line Calibration..................[Enabled] CPU Differential Amplitude.............[800mV] CPU Clock Skew.........................[Delay 300ps] CPU Spread Spectrum....................[Disabled] IOH Clock Skew.........................[Auto] PCIE Spread Spectrum...................[Disabled] C1E Support............................[Disabled] Hardware Prefetcher....................[Enabled] Adjacent Cache Line Prefetch...........[Enabled] Intel(r) Virtualization Tech...........[Disabled] CPU TM Function........................[Enabled] Execute Disable Bit....................[Enabled] Intel(r) HT Technology.................[Enabled] Active Processor Cores.................[All] A20M...................................[Disabled] Intel(r) SpeedStep(tm) Tech............[Disabled] Intel(r) C-STATE Tech..................[Disabled]
